chore(stylelint): remove sass-lint/scss-lint in favor of stylelint

- remove scss-lint and sass-lint
- add stylelint and stylelint-order packages and configuration
- update all *.scss files to new syntax

fixes #14805
This commit is contained in:
Brandy Carney
2018-07-19 16:10:30 -04:00
committed by Cam Wiegert
parent 771c47f109
commit 7a8d5f68d2
192 changed files with 1309 additions and 1511 deletions

View File

@ -14,59 +14,59 @@ $margin: var(--ion-margin, 16px);
// --------------------------------------------------
[no-padding] {
@include padding(0);
--padding-start: 0;
--padding-end: 0;
--padding-top: 0;
--padding-bottom: 0;
@include padding(0);
}
[padding] {
@include padding($padding);
--padding-start: #{$padding};
--padding-end: #{$padding};
--padding-top: #{$padding};
--padding-bottom: #{$padding};
@include padding($padding);
}
[padding-top] {
@include padding($padding, null, null, null);
--padding-top: #{$padding};
@include padding($padding, null, null, null);
}
[padding-start] {
@include padding-horizontal($padding, null);
--padding-start: #{$padding};
@include padding-horizontal($padding, null);
}
[padding-end] {
@include padding-horizontal(null, $padding);
--padding-end: #{$padding};
@include padding-horizontal(null, $padding);
}
[padding-bottom] {
@include padding(null, null, $padding, null);
--padding-bottom: #{$padding};
@include padding(null, null, $padding, null);
}
[padding-vertical] {
@include padding($padding, null, $padding, null);
--padding-top: #{$padding};
--padding-bottom: #{$padding};
@include padding($padding, null, $padding, null);
}
[padding-horizontal] {
@include padding-horizontal($padding);
--padding-start: #{$padding};
--padding-end: #{$padding};
@include padding-horizontal($padding);
}
@ -86,7 +86,7 @@ $margin: var(--ion-margin, 16px);
}
[margin-left] {
// scss-lint:disable PropertySpelling
/* stylelint-disable-next-line property-blacklist */
margin-left: $margin;
}
@ -95,7 +95,7 @@ $margin: var(--ion-margin, 16px);
}
[margin-right] {
// scss-lint:disable PropertySpelling
/* stylelint-disable-next-line property-blacklist */
margin-right: $margin;
}